Versatility, Tone Quality at a bargain price featured

Sound I am using this amp with various instruments ( Jem777, UV7PWH, UV77MC, Les Paul Std 1978, Les Paul Special, Fender Strats, Teles, PRS Custom 24, etc...) This amp reacts really well to the player's picking dynamics as long as you don't have over the top high output pickups. From Crystal country clean, dirty blues to heavy Rock and even metal this amp does it all. I had my amp tech take a look at it and basically told me that all the parts except transformers are of equal quality to what Bogner Custom Shop uses. The Transformers are Korean made instead of the standard Custom Shop's Mercury Magnetics. Basically if it was to be made in the USA it would cost twics as much...


Reliability Downside: My footswitch started to devellop a mind of it's own after only a few weeks... I did not want to lose the amp for afew weeks so i brought it to my tech wich resoldered a few things inside.


Customer Support I first contacted Bogner and they did not offer any help... Then called Line6 wich hung up on me 2 times while i was waiting... I've dcided to spend a few dollars and save my sanity by having the thing repaired by my tech.


Liked about it LOVE the versatility and the range of tone we can get with this amp. The overdrive is really responsive to the player's touch and the onboard effects are relly cool except the spring reverb wich like everything simulated lacks in dynamics and personnality... I also replaced V4 for a 12AT7 just to tame the overdrive on Mercury channel's punch mode wich had way too much drive for my taste. It improved dynamics and torque while keeping saturation in check.


Didn't like The footswitch that failed... But besides that, i love this thing!!!
I have owned more than 38 amps from vintage Fenders and Marshalls to boutique Matchless and Bogners and for the money, none have come close in terms of bang for the buck. The tones are quite remarkable and the versatility is simply impressive.

Poor mans Bogner

Sound Guitars used were
Fender Deluxe Players Strat
Various Ibanez Rg550 guitars
Clean Channel on this amp is a dream has an additional boost for it.
The clean also has a gain and master with a clean/crumch toggle that changes the mid and gain voicing of the channel.
The Mercury channel is fluid and has a couple nice accents lile mid shift,bright etc..The gain is not Brutalz but can get a little fuzzy when all the way up especially in 20 watt mode..The mid and treble are very dynamic and will take a while to tweak in the desired tone as they work with each other not against..All in all it has the Bogner tone for half price,Just dont expect an XTC for 2000.00 less..The effects that are included are nice Line 6 delays and reverb...


Reliability No breakdown and I would gig without backup,,,,But hell im a risky guy so who knows..


Customer Support Line 6 is always good regardless.


Liked about it Ii liked the smooth Bogner gain.
6l6 tubes
Bright switch


Didn't like Parallel effects loops

Loved it at First Until I started to have problems

Sound I'm using Slash's Epiphone going direct in and a mesa 4x12. I love the tone I get with this amp. Clean tone sounds amazing as well as the distortion on the head. I play anything from blues to heavy metal.


Reliability The first show I played with it the amp died on me. I noticed it was cracking on my clean tone the day before the show and on my second song the amp died just on the A channel. Long story short I had problems with the head internally. cost me about $150 to fix and I still cant get rid of the amp cracking from time to time.


Customer Support I called twice hold was too long so I left my number to call back twice and never heard from them so I went to a tech to work on it.


Liked about it The tone is great and love the sound i get


Didn't like The problems I'm seeming to have with the A channel and my foot switch will sometimes add delay or reverb with out me doing it. I would give this amp a 5 but with the bad reliability issues I'm having it gets a 3.
